Gas Fireplace Service
Gas fireplaces in Lakeway’s custom homes from the 1990s and 2000s often sit unused from March through November, then fire up for a handful of winter evenings. That long idle period lets moisture from Lake Travis creep into valve assemblies and corrode thermopile connections - a failure pattern we see regularly in homes near the water. Our gas service includes pilot adjustment, burner port cleaning, safety control testing, and carbon monoxide spillage verification. We stock replacement valves and ignition modules from Famco and Copperfield, so most repairs don’t require a second trip.

Damper Repair
A stuck or corroded damper is one of the most common calls we get in Lakeway, especially in homes where the fireplace sat dormant for years. The damper’s steel frame and cast-iron plate rust in the humid air that rolls off Lake Travis, and creosote buildup from those low-and-slow ambiance fires can cement the mechanism in place. We repair or replace throat dampers and install top-sealing dampers where appropriate. Common Fireplace Services Problems We See in Lakeway Homes
- Prefabricated firebox panel cracking from Ashe juniper burns. Lakeway homeowners often burn fallen mountain cedar from their own lots. It burns hot and fast, which can thermally shock older prefab panels not rated for that output - a failure pattern we see regularly here but rarely in oak-burning regions.
- Moisture-damaged mortar in resort-era masonry. The original 1970s and 1980s homes around The Hills and Lakeway Boulevard have masonry fireplaces that absorbed years of lake humidity while the houses sat vacant between weekends. We find spalling brick and eroded mortar joints that need repointing or partial rebuilds.
- Corroded gas valve assemblies from off-season humidity. Gas fireplaces in lake-proximate homes develop valve corrosion during the eight-month Texas warm season. The first cold snap in December brings service calls from homeowners who can’t get the pilot to stay lit.
- Creosote glazing from low-temperature ambiance fires. Because Lakeway winters are mild, homeowners tend to build small, smoldering fires for atmosphere rather than heat. These fires burn incompletely and deposit sticky, stage-2 creosote that standard brushes won’t remove - it takes rotary mechanical cleaning to clear properly.
Pricing for Fireplace Services in Lakeway, TX
We’re plain about what things cost. A typical gas fireplace tune-up in Lakeway runs $89-$150. Wood burning fireplace inspection and our Chimney Cleaning & Sweep in Lakeway runs $225-$325 for a standard masonry unit, and $275-$395 for a zero-clearance insert that requires disassembly. Damper repair or replacement typically falls between $180-$340, depending on whether we’re servicing the existing mechanism or installing a new top-sealing unit. Firebox panel replacement in a prefab insert runs $450-$850 including parts and labor, while firebrick repair or partial repointing in a masonry fireplace starts around $350 and can reach $1,200 for extensive rebuild work.
What moves the number? Accessibility - rooftop access on steep Hill Country lots can add time - the extent of moisture or creosote damage, and whether replacement parts are standard or special-order.
